Liquidia Technologies reported fiscal year 2019 executive compensation information on April 28, 2020.
In 2019, three executives at Liquidia Technologies received on average a compensation package of $1.4M, a 51% decrease compared to previous year.
Neal Fowler, Chief Executive Officer, received $1.7M in total, which decreased by 57% compared to 2018. 56% of Fowler's compensation, or $967K, was in option awards. Fowler also received $242K in non-equity incentive plan, $508K in salary, as well as $12K in other compensation.
Richard D. Katz, Chief Financial Officer, received a compensation package of $1.4M. 78% of the compensation package, or $1.1M, was in option awards.
Robert Lippe, Chief Operations Officer, earned $954K in 2019, a 10% increase compared to previous year.
